What we do: The Molpus Woodlands Group, LLC (Molpus) acquires, manages, and sells timberland as an investment vehicle for pension funds, college endowments, foundations, insurance companies, and high-net-worth individual investors. The company focuses on ensuring long-term optimal cash returns on investments while practicing responsible forest stewardship. We currently manage approximately 1.7 million acres of timberland investments located in 17 U.S. states. Our experience covers all facets of timber management, manufacturing, and marketing. Molpus is one of the few Timber Investment Management Organizations (TIMO) that have all of their core businesses and forestry functions handled or supervised by in-house experts. Our history: Molpus was founded in 1996 as a TIMO and has a company legacy dating back to 1905. Molpus is one of the oldest timber-related companies in the United States.

    Established in 1994 and held annually on the fourth Saturday in September, National Public Lands Day is traditionally the nation's largest single-day volunteer effort. It celebrates the connection between people and green space in their community, inspires environmental stewardship, and encourages use of open space for education, recreation, and health benefits. At Molpus, we have over 1 million acres of forests in conservation acres and publicly accessible forests. We are proud to manage forests that provide outdoor recreational opportunities and beautiful aesthetics, benefiting local communities in states such as Idaho, Michigan, Minnesota, and New York. #NationalPublicLandsDay #Conservation #Recreation #PublicAccess

    On this World Rivers Day, we’re proud to highlight our ongoing commitment to helping protect over 6,000 miles of streams and rivers that flow through our forests to ensure that these precious waterways remain clean and vibrant ecosystems for all forms of life. The Middle Branch Grass River, shown here flowing through our managed properties in upstate New York’s Adirondack Park, is one of the many waterways we actively help protect. Rivers like the Middle Branch Grass are important to maintaining the health of forest ecosystems, supporting diverse wildlife, and providing essential resources for surrounding communities. This river also offers a wealth of recreational opportunities, including camping, hiking, and fishing, contributing to the well-being of both the environment and the people who enjoy it. The Middle Branch Grass is home to a variety of fish species, including wild brook trout, largemouth bass, rock bass, and sunfish, highlighting the rich biodiversity that thrives in these protected waters.     On September 8, 1905, Richard H. Molpus and M.H. Henderson formed a partnership that would end of having an influence on people throughout the United States for generations to come. From this humble start, Molpus stands as one of the oldest timber-related companies in the U.S. We proudly celebrate 119 years of impacting the local economies and lives in the communities in which we operate. Today, as a company managing over 1.7 million acres of working forests in 15 states, we practice responsible forest stewardship and conservation through our sustainability policies and practices. We manage on behalf of pension funds, college endowments, foundations, insurance companies and others. We have almost all of our forests open to for either public access or private lease for recreational purposes. We support education through internships and an expansive scholarship program with ten public universities located in some of the country’s most forested states, with rich histories and strong forest communities.
